此**中沒有包含對密碼長度驗證,可以在 獲取密碼處進行驗證,**中的if(stringhandle.isnotempty(newpwd) && newpwd.length() > 0)判斷可以去掉,在呼叫該方法錢驗證,該方法時驗證獲取到的密碼是否為空、null,以及長度是否大於0,否則遍歷會報錯,根據**返回的字串來判斷該如何在前台提示
/**
* 密碼複雜性進行驗證 可以包含以下( 0~9,a~z,a~z,(,),-,.,: )
* @return
*/ public string ispwdcomplex(string newpwd) else if (newpwd.charat(i) >= 'a' && newpwd.charat(i) <= 'z') else if (newpwd.charat(i) >= 'a' && newpwd.charat(i) <= 'z')else if(newpwd.charat(i) == '(' || newpwd.charat(i) == ')' || newpwd.charat(i) == '-' || newpwd.charat(i) == '.' || newpwd.charat(i) == ':') else
}if(digit != 1 || lowerstring + upperstring == 0) else if (digit == 1 && lowerstring + upperstring != 0 && flag == true) else
} else
}
最終的**是:
1、在該方法中呼叫驗證
string newpassword = servletactioncontext.getrequest().getparameter("newpassword");
if(stringhandle.isnotempty(newpassword) && newpassword.length() >= 6) else if("incomplete".equals(verificationresults)) ");
} else if("nonsupport".equals(verificationresults)) ");
} } else ");
} out.flush();
out.close();
2、在該出進行驗證
/**
* 密碼複雜性進行驗證 可以包含以下( 0~9,a~z,a~z,(,),-,.,: )
* @return
*/public string ispwdcomplex(string newpwd) else if (newpwd.charat(i) >= 'a' && newpwd.charat(i) <= 'z') else if (newpwd.charat(i) >= 'a' && newpwd.charat(i) <= 'z')else if(newpwd.charat(i) == '(' || newpwd.charat(i) == ')' || newpwd.charat(i) == '-' || newpwd.charat(i) == '.' || newpwd.charat(i) == ':') else
} if(digit != 1 || lowerstring + upperstring == 0) else if (digit == 1 && lowerstring + upperstring != 0 && flag == true) else
}
前台返回資料提示
success : function(result) else if(obj.result == "nonsupport")else if(obj.result == "incomplete")else if(obj.result == "isnotlong")else
}
python 破解wp部落格後台登陸密碼
當時自己架設wp的時候發現預設居然沒有驗證碼,於是寫了個小指令碼,跑了下。居然還拿到不少後台。驚 python 暴力破解wordpress部落格後台登陸密碼 上面只是擷取了乙個本地的 coding utf 8 破解wordpress 後台使用者密碼 import urllib,urllib2,tim...
mysql登陸找回密碼 MySql登陸密碼找回
在windows下 開啟命令列視窗,停止mysql服務 net stop mysql 啟動mysql,一般到mysql的安裝路徑,找到 mysqld nt.exe 或mysqld.exe 執行 mysqld nt 或mysqld.exe skip grant tables 當前視窗將會停止。另外開啟...
Linux mysql忘記登陸密碼
centos7 mysql忘記密碼處理方法 1.修改mysql的登入設定 3.登入並修改mysql的root密碼 mysql use mysql mysql update user set password password new password where user root mysql fl...